Summary:

Reports to the Clinical Nurse Manager. Under the direction and supervision of a Registered Nurse transports patients to tests and procedures, responds to code blue calls within the area of responsibility to assist as directed, responsible for maintaining equipment and contributes to the overall orderliness and cleanliness of the unit and/or hospital. Ambulates patients.May perform the constant companion role. This description covers the essential functions of the position.

Job Responsibilities:

On a daily basis, accounts for all unit equipment which is to be in working clean condition to include Dyna Maps, Pulse Oximeters, TABS monitors, Mbile Computer Carts, Bladder Scanner and C-90 tablets. handles routine changing/replacement of equipment parts within scope of responsibility. Checks inspection sticker each time equipment is cleaned and return to Clinical Engineering if inspection is due. Removes and red tages equipment requiring repair. Remove and clean equipment after patient use. Maintains order in storage areas.

Makes morning rounds with all unit RN's to assess the need for stretchers, wheel chairs, MRI tables and other assistive devices for patient transport needs. Makes hourly rounds to ensure that the unit environment is orderly.

Communicates with unit staff to assess for patients that need out of bed assistance for ambulation around the unit. Obtain chairs as appropriate for out of bed activity.

Assists with unit transportation needs to include on/off stretchers for patients arriving/leaving unit. Assists with morgue transport.

Relieves intermittent observers and constant companions as requested by the charge nurse.

Assembles orthopedic equipment as required.

Complete daily standing weights on patients. Reports weight to PCT or RN to put in CIS.

Provides for patient comfort and safety - Assists patients with ambulation and positioning under direction of RN.

Participates in unit/team projects as requested and commmunicates effectivley with team and patients. Clearly communicates information related to patient to RN.

Observes all health and safety requirements including body substances precautions.

Demonstrates competency for one-to-one observation of patient based on department and unit specific needs.

Ab out Baystate Health

Baystate Health (BH) is one of New England’s leading and largest integrated health care organizations, serving a population of nearly one million people throughout western New England. With roots dating back to the founding of Springfield City Hospital in 1873, Baystate Health has been providing high-quality and compassionate health care in western Massachusetts for more than 145 years. With more than 12,000 employees, a medical staff of nearly 3,100 physicians, and a net patient service revenue of more than $1.4 billion, the ever-growing health system includes five Massachusetts hospitals and the Baystate Mary Lane Outpatient Center in Ware:

  • Baystate Medical Center in Springfield

  • Baystate Children’s Hospital (located at Baystate Medical Center)

  • Baystate Franklin Medical Center in Greenfield

  • Baystate Wing Hospital in Palmer

  • Baystate Noble Hospital in Westfield
